Default Turbo 5.3 dyno results


Alum 5.3
LS7 cam
pac 1218 springs
ls6 intake
S472

18.5 psi. 10 degrees of timing. 10.8 AFR

94 octane with methanol.

Made 672 RWHP and 735 FT/LB with a super conservative tune right from the street. I tried adding timing and more meth but it just started spinning the wheels on the dyno

Originally Posted by 3 window
What rear end gear and stall in the car? Is it intercooled? Good luck at the track. I'd think mid to low 9s.
Its a pretty simple build

2007 LH6 with the DOD deleted
Ls7 cam and lifters
Ls6 intake
799 heads with pac 1218 springs
Ls9 head gaskets with ebay head studs
Cx racing intercooler (4" thick one)
Meth injection 24.5 gph nozzles combined (50/50 mix)

Holley HP efi
Th400 with a PTC converter (roughly 3500 stall)

3.08 rear gears. It gets 19mpg as it sits




Is a street car. Weights 3050 and has 13" 6 piston wilwoods all around. Tons of fun!

Ran a 10.4 at 139 with a 1.76 60'. Leaving off idle without boost. I cant get this car out of the hole too good. This was on 17' et street drag radials
